Overview

Description

The LM3881MM is a versatile power management device, typically utilized as a power supply sequencer. Manufactured by Texas Instruments, this device is designed to manage the power-up and power-down sequencing of multiple power supplies in electronic systems, ensuring reliable and orderly operation.
Key features of the LM3881 include its ability to sequence up to three independent power supplies with adjustable delay times, ensuring each power rail is enabled in the correct order. It supports input voltages ranging from 2.7V to 5.5V, making it suitable for a variety of applications including computing, telecommunications, and consumer electronics.
The device is available in a small, thermally efficient MSOP-8 (Mini Small Outline Package) package, featuring low power consumption and a simple interface, which makes it easy to integrate into existing designs. With its precision and reliability, the LM3881MM helps prevent potential damage from power supply sequencing issues, contributing to the robustness and longevity of electronic systems.

Application

The LM3881MM is a simple power supply sequencer used in electronics applications. It ensures proper power-up and power-down sequencing for multiple voltage rails, which is crucial in complex systems to prevent damage and ensure reliability. Common application areas include telecommunications, computing systems, networking equipment, and any multi-voltage device requiring precise control over power sequencing to maintain operational integrity and device longevity.
